HICKORY, N.C.&#8211;(BUSINESS WIRE)&#8211;CommScope today announced the industry\u2019s first 204MHz digital return, enabling operators to deploy a high split in their upstream band and deliver new gigabit speeds. The digital return solution is comprised of the CommScope DT4600N node transmitter and DR3600N headend receiver. Together, they establish a robust optical link that delivers consistent performance across all link distances between CommScope\u2019s widely deployed NC4000, NC2000 and OM41x0 node platforms and its market leading CH3000 headend optics platform.
